GRAND RAPIDS ? The business plan is the heart of a successful, growing company that helps business owners accomplish their goals and also serves as a critical tool to tap private-equity finance. For the next 10 weeks the Michigan Small Business Development Center will walk existing and potential entrepreneurs through the creation of a business plan.

Here?s what each session will cover:

Week 1: Cover Page/ Executive Summary

Week 2: Company Introduction

Week 3: Industry Analysis

Week 4: Customers/ Market Analysis

Week 5: Competition p>

Week 6: Marketing/Sales Plan

Week 7: Human Resources Plan

Week 8: Operations

Week 9: Research and Development Plan

Week 10: Financials

The Michigan Small Business Development Center provides counsel, training, research, and advocacy for Michigan?s new business ventures, existing small businesses, expanding new businesses, new technology companies, and innovators. The MI-SBDC is housed at the Grand Valley State University Seidman School of Business in Grand Rapids, Michigan. As host of the MI-SBDC State Headquarters, the Seidman School of Business oversees the 12 region MI-SBDC network and over 60 satellite and affiliate offices.
